The most popular time to visit Oregon City is during the summer months, particularly July. This peak season offers warm and inviting weather, with average temperatures reaching the mid-70s Fahrenheit, superb for outdoor adventures and sightseeing. The pleasant climate beckons travelers to explore the scenic Willamette Falls, stroll through the historic downtown area, and enjoy the lush natural surroundings of nearby parks.
During this vibrant season, you'll find a plethora of outdoor activities, from hiking the scenic trails of the nearby Mount Hood National Forest to enjoying leisurely picnics by the river. The city buzzes with local events, farmers' markets, and festivals, allowing you to immerse yourself in the community spirit while enjoying delicious local cuisine.
For those who appreciate attentive service and a tranquil atmosphere, consider visiting in September. The weather remains mild, with temperatures still in the low to mid-70s, but you'll find that the crowds have lessened, creating a more relaxed experience. This time of year also allows for fantastic opportunities to explore the area's wineries, where you can savor exquisite Oregon wines amid stunning vineyard landscapes.
If you're looking for a more budget-friendly option, October can be an excellent choice. As the summer crowds dissipate, you'll still have the chance to enjoy the fall foliage and partake in local harvest festivals, all while benefiting from lower accommodation rates.
